u can get old military surplus packs at fleet farm for like $35, they arn't super comfortable tho, at least on me, i think i heard u can upgrade the straps or something and it helps alot.  If your not carrying super heavy shit u can take the metal support out, that makes it like a normal backpack.  for some odd reason tho, half the pockets on the outside have holes in the bottom, i guess to let water drip out, but that also lets small shit fall out too

if the pack smells like someone died in it, you can soak it in vinager overnight, that worked really well for me

Get good at flying signs and go apply for food stamps. Both of you. That will be $200 each a month.

And if you get a stove get a jet stove. The ones that use the propane butane mix. Those will actually boil water where most propane stoves won't. But use camp fires as much as possible because the fuel isn't cheap. Propane isn't cheap either
